GTK: Referenz-GtkLinkButtons

Aus Wikibooks

Wechseln zu: Navigation, Suche
Nuvola apps bookcase.svg Programmierung Nuvola apps bookcase 1.svg GTK

Ein GtkLinkButton ist ein Button der einen Link öffnet.

Inhaltsverzeichnis

[Bearbeiten] gtk_link_button_get_uri

Mit der Funktion gtk_link_button_get_uri kann der Link abgefragt werden, auf den der Linkbutton zeigt.

 const gchar* gtk_link_button_get_uri (GtkLinkButton *button);
  • Parameter
    • button: Ein Zeiger auf einen GtkLinkButton.

Rückgabewert: Der URL, auf den der Link zeigt.

[Bearbeiten] gtk_link_button_get_visited

Mit der Funktion gtk_link_button_get_visited kann abgefragt werden, ob der Link als besucht angezeigt wird.

 gboolean gtk_link_button_get_visited (GtkLinkButton *button);
  • Parameter
    • button: Ein Zeiger auf einen GtkLinkButton.

Rückgabewert: TRUE für Link als besucht anzeigen. FALSE für Link als nicht besucht anzeigen.

[Bearbeiten] gtk_link_button_new

Die Funktion gtk_link_button_new legt einen neuen Linkbutton an.

 GtkWidget* gtk_link_button_new (const gchar *url);
  • Parameter
    • url: Der URL auf den der Linkbutton zeigt. Er wird auch als Text für den Button benutzt.

Rückgabewert: Ein Zeiger auf einen neuen GtkLinkButton.

[Bearbeiten] gtk_link_button_new_with_label

Die Funktion gtk_link_button_new_with_label legt einen neuen Linkbutton an.

 GtkWidget* gtk_link_button_new_with_label (const gchar *url, const gchar *label);
  • Parameter
    • url: Der URL auf den der Linkbutton zeigt.
    • label: Der Linktext der verwendet werden soll.

Rückgabewert: Ein Zeiger auf einen neuen GtkLinkButton.

[Bearbeiten] gtk_link_button_set_uri

Mit der Funktion gtk_link_button_set_uri kann der Link gesetzt werden, auf den der Linkbutton zeigt.

 void gtk_link_button_set_uri (GtkLinkButton *button, const gchar *url);
  • Parameter
    • button: Ein Zeiger auf einen GtkLinkButton.
    • url: Der URL auf den der Linkbutton zeigt.

Rückgabewert: Diese Funktion besitzt keinen Rückgabewert.

[Bearbeiten] gtk_link_button_set_visited

Mit der Funktion gtk_link_button_set_visited kann gesetzt werden, ob der Linkbutton als besucht angezeigt werden soll.

 void gtk_link_button_set_uri (GtkLinkButton *button, gboolean visited);
  • Parameter
    • button: Ein Zeiger auf einen GtkLinkButton.
    • visited: TRUE für Link als besucht anzeigen. FALSE für Link als nicht besucht anzeigen.

Rückgabewert: Diese Funktion besitzt keinen Rückgabewert.

Persönliche Werkzeuge